1950 Jeep Station Wagon vs. 2009 Seat Ibiza

To start off, 2009 Seat Ibiza is newer by 59 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1950 Jeep Station Wagon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1950 Jeep Station Wagon would be higher. At 2,638 cc (6 cylinders), 1950 Jeep Station Wagon is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Seat Ibiza (98 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 24 more horse power than 1950 Jeep Station Wagon. (74 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Seat Ibiza should accelerate faster than 1950 Jeep Station Wagon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1950 Jeep Station Wagon weights approximately 411 kg more than 2009 Seat Ibiza.

Because 1950 Jeep Station Wagon is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Seat Ibiza.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1950 Jeep Station Wagon will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1950 Jeep Station Wagon (157 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 17 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Seat Ibiza. (140 Nm @ 3250 RPM). This means 1950 Jeep Station Wagon will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Seat Ibiza.
